About The Position

Canon USA in NYC is currently seeking a Proposal Analyst (Analyst, Proposal). The Proposal Analyst will be responsible for bid and RFx efforts, including capture planning, account planning, research, coordinating and managing large remote teams, solution design, and preparation of proposals and presentations. Accountable for key Sales positioning deliverables and managing all proposal development activities. Ensures consistency of messaging and persuasiveness of content across all subject matters. This position is full time and offers a hybrid work schedule requiring you to be in the office Mondays, Tuesdays and Wednesdays and an option to work from home the remainder of the week (unless a specific business need arises requiring in office attendance on other days). Note that work schedules and office reporting requirements may change from time to time based on business needs.

Responsibilities

  • Proposal Management & Development – (60%) - Develops and manages proposal and bid activities (valued at $500K-$1M+), including maintaining schedules, coordinating inputs and reviews, and ensuring bid strategy implementation.
  • - Project manages RFP/RFI/RFQ opportunities, as well as current contract renewals and expansion requests using defined processes.
  • - Works with division subject matter experts to formulate proposals for strategic priorities.
  • - Conducts research and interviews Operations, Technology, and others to compose appropriate and effective copy for individual proposals and bid materials.
  • - Reviews and edits written materials to ensure quality and consistency.
  • - Travels to client sites nationwide to present Canon's value proposition and work with the project team to secure new business.
  • - Meets established deadlines for all proposals. Solution Design & Positioning (20%) - Has a clear understanding of division's and client's objectives, observing and absorbing market knowledge and trends.
  • - Leads Capture Planning projects that define winning strategies oriented towards capturing specific business opportunities.
  • - Formulates and documents thoughtful solutions that addresses complex customer requirements and needs.
  • - Partners with key teams such as Pricing, Operations and Sales to obtain crucial data required for solution design and documentation. Presentation & Industry (10%) - Maintains and updates Capabilities Presentations.
  • - Develops customized client presentations, travels to client locations, and presents division's business development strategies to prospects.
  • - Attends industry workshops and trainings to encourage innovation and maintain consistent understanding across bid and proposal best practices. Content Creation & Management (10%) - Ensures that proposal messaging is consistent with division's communications strategy.
  • - Creates and maintains the Strategy's knowledge databases.
  • - Use organization, writing and information design skills to increase the business strategy to communicate the Company's value.
  • - Creates and maintains proposal content, infographics, and a Win Theme Library.
